About H. M. Burdet

H. M. Burdet is a scholar working on Philosophy, Plant Science and History and Philosophy of Science, having authored 16 papers that have together received 352 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Mediterranean and Iberian flora and fauna (7 papers), Botany and Plant Ecology Studies (5 papers) and Aging, Elder Care, and Social Issues (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ics (218 citations), Plant Science (228 citations) and Paleontology (21 citations). Frequent co-authors include Werner Greuter, William G. Chaloner, John McNeill, P. M. Jørgensen, V. Demoulin, David L. Hawksworth, Fred R. Barrie, Dan H. Nicolson, Daniel Jeanmonod and Marshall R. Crosby. Their work appears in journals such as Taxon, Kew Bulletin and Anales del Jardín Botánico de Madrid.
